Ka. Razumova et al., EFFECT OF THE CURRENT-DENSITY DISTRIBUTION ON THE MHD STABILITY OF A TOKAMAK PLASMA, Plasma physics reports, 23(1), 1997, pp. 13-18
In the T-10 tokamak, the radial profile of the longitudinal current de
nsity is controlled with the help of an electron-cyclotron current dri
ve (ECCD), The conditions for sawtooth stabilization are found. The pe
culiarities of the sawtooth fluctuations near the stability boundary a
re investigated. Plasmas with shear S < 0 in the plasma core and with
q(r) > 1 are obtained, Under condition S < 0, an abrupt transition to
the regime of improved plasma confinement is observed.
